Can I use a Rite Aid gift card at Walgreens?
The gift card is redeemable only up to the available balance and cannot be used for purchases exceeding the balance. It is only redeemable at participating and authorized Rite Aid locations and not for online purchases, lottery tickets, money orders, cash, or credit. The card is not reloadable, a credit or debit card, refundable, or exchangeable. It is not subject to replacement if lost, stolen, or damaged. The card is not refundable or exchangeable.
CARDCO CVIII, Inc. is the card issuer and sole obligor to the card owner. If delegated, the assignee will be the sole obligor to the card owner. The card does not expire and has no fees. For balance and other inquiries, visit RITEAID. com or call 1-800-RITEAID. All terms and conditions governing the gift card are void where prohibited by law.

Does CVS offer returns?
CVS Pharmacy offers a return policy for new, unopened items purchased from their website or in-store within 60 days of purchase. The policy requires valid photo ID and may be subject to restrictions. Items that are opened, damaged, missing a receipt, or do not pass a third-party verification process may be denied a refund or exchange. Items returned with the original receipt may receive a refund or store credit in the amount of the original purchase price.
If the purchase was made with a credit card or debit/cash card, the refund will be made to that card. Items returned without a receipt may be exchanged for the same item or refunded as store credit. Refunds for items purchased online using PayPal will be issued in the form of a store credit. Gift cards, prepaid cards, and phone cards cannot be returned or exchanged. At-Home Covid-19 test kits cannot be returned or exchanged. Health and safety concerns prevent some health care items from being returned even if unopened.
Special-order items like footwear, motorized scooters, and lift chairs cannot be returned to CVS Pharmacy stores. Hearing Aid products that have been opened and used may be returned within 60 days of ordering for a full refund.

What is the Rite Aid scandal?
The US government has filed a complaint alleging that Rite Aid knowingly dispensed at least hundreds of thousands of unlawful prescriptions for controlled substances from May 2014 to June 2019. These prescriptions included the dangerous “trinity” combination of drugs, excessive quantities of opioids, and prescriptions issued by prescribers identified as suspicious. The government claims that Rite Aid filled these prescriptions despite clear “red flags” that indicated the prescriptions were unlawful.
Rite Aid also allegedly ignored substantial evidence of its stores dispensing unlawful prescriptions and intentionally deleted internal notes about suspicious prescribers. The government alleges that Rite Aid violated the CSA and the Federal Food and Drug Administration (FDA) by knowingly dispensing unlawful prescriptions for controlled substances. The complaint names Rite Aid Corporation, Rite Aid Hdqtrs Corp., Rite Aid of Connecticut Inc., Rite Aid of Delaware Inc., Rite Aid of Maryland, Rite Aid of Michigan, Rite Aid of New Hampshire, Rite Aid of New Jersey, Rite Aid of Ohio, Rite Aid of Pennsylvania, and Rite Aid of Virginia as defendants.
The Department of Health and Human Services Office of Inspector General (HHS-OIG) is entering into a Corporate Integrity Agreement with Rite Aid, which includes a prescription drug claims review to have an Independent Review Organization determine whether prescription drugs are properly prescribed, dispensed, and billed.
